Manama, June 11: The Kingdom of Bahrain’s first public skating facility was inaugurated by His Highness Shaikh Hamad bin Nasser bin Hamad Al Khalifa and His Highness Shaikh Mohammed bin Nasser bin Hamad Al Khalifa. This project represents a new addition to the Kingdom’s sports infrastructure and reflects the ongoing commitment to providing modern facilities that meet the aspirations of young people.

His Highness Shaikh Nasser bin Hamad Al Khalifa, His Majesty’s Representative for Humanitarian Works and Youth Affairs and Chairman of the Supreme Council for Youth and Sports, directed the project’s implementation, demonstrating his dedication to promoting top-notch athletic endeavors, offering youth sports environments, and establishing appropriate venues to find and nurture talent and bolster its role in the Kingdom’s sporting development.

Dr. Abdulrahman Sadiq Askar, CEO of the General Sports Authority, Rawan bint Najeeb Tawfiqi, Minister of Youth Affairs, and several other officials attended the inaugural ceremony.

The facility, which is the Kingdom’s first public venue devoted to the sport, offers skaters a secure and well-equipped environment, especially in light of the sport’s increasing popularity around the world as a result of its inclusion in the Olympic Games. This emphasizes how crucial it is to provide specialized facilities that promote the sport’s expansion and draw in more players from Bahrain.

By offering young people a range of sporting and recreational options, promoting healthy lifestyles, and encouraging participation in sporting activities, the facility also functions as a community space that blends sport, creativity, and social engagement and helps to improve quality of life.

The project was carried out with the assistance and collaboration of the Supreme Council for Youth and Sports, the General Sports Authority, Infracorp, and Premier Q as part of initiatives to advance contemporary sports and offer a supportive setting for young people to follow their passions and hone their abilities.

The facility’s opening is a significant milestone in Bahrain’s sports industry’s growth. Additionally, it fosters athletic skill and gives young people new possibilities, strengthening the Kingdom’s reputation as a place that encourages innovation in sports and investment in young talent.
